## Ownership

The Kestrelkit shared component library follows strict semver. Breaking changes require a major bump and a migration note in CHANGELOG. On-call: do not hotfix-publish from a branch; cut from main only. Yanked versions must be announced in the components channel within an hour. Release permissions and emergency publishes go through the maintainer named below.

account owner for bahif-yageg: Eliath Ulair Quenvan Kasok

Ticket #: Vault lockout blocking canary gating update

The Greyfen deploy vault locked itself after three failed unseal attempts, so the updated canary gating rules (error-rate threshold 0.5%, 10-minute bake window) can't be pushed to the Larkspool cluster. Support: if customers report stuck rollouts, this is why. Do not retry unseal manually. To restore access, use the recovery passphrase below:

vault phrase of yaguf-hahaf = druath-holix

Subject: Eventstream schema registry — key rotation

Hello,

As part of onboarding, note that credentials for the Ledgerline schema registry were rotated this morning. The previous key is revoked. Update your local config before publishing or validating any event schemas, otherwise registration calls will fail with an auth error. The new registry key follows.

API key for bageg-kajef: vxb2-ss

CHANGELOG — Meridly Calendar Sync, v2.8.4

- Fixed duplicate-event conflict when Tandem Sync and Meridly both wrote to the same slot.
- Conflict resolver now prefers the most recent organizer edit.
- Rotated the release signing key after the old one expired mid-deploy, which broke signature checks on the sync agent. New team members: update your verification config. The replacement key is below.

rollout seal: bky9_BBMCrsyHM

Subject: Memtrace cut-over complete

Team,

Cut-over to Memtrace v2 for GPU memory profiling finished last night. Old v1 agents are disabled; any tickets referencing v1 dashboards should be closed as resolved-by-migration. Sampling overhead is now under 2% and allocation traces include kernel names. Known gap: profiles older than 30 days were not migrated. Point customers at the v2 docs for setup questions. For reference when troubleshooting, the agent now runs with the following configuration.

settings of bagaf-bawip:
[aldax]
port = 5000
region = south-4
host = aldax.brasklabs.corp
team = brivan
timeout_ms = 2000
retries = 2